mirror of
https://github.com/Foundry376/Mailspring.git
synced 2024-11-14 05:41:05 +08:00
9f998d1964
Summary: - WIP: Need to fix tests and some errors! - Refactors Category class to hold information about its type - Refactors CategoryStore to rely on observables instead of local caches - Adds and updates Observables and helpers - Refactors ContactStore to hold entire cache of contacts instead of per current account - Same for ContactRankingStore and other stores - Refactors method names for AccountStore + some helpers - Updates MailViewFilter to hold an account - Adds basic Unified filter - Replaces AccountStore.current calls with either: - The account of the currently focused MailViewFilter - The account associated with a thread, message, file, etc... - A parameter to be passed in - Arbitrarily, the first account in the AccountsStore Test Plan: - Unit tests Reviewers: evan, bengotow Differential Revision: https://phab.nylas.com/D2423 |
||
---|---|---|
.. | ||
account-choose-page.cjsx | ||
account-settings-page.cjsx | ||
account-types.coffee | ||
initial-packages-page.cjsx | ||
initial-preferences-page.cjsx | ||
main.cjsx | ||
nylas-api-environment-store.coffee | ||
onboarding-actions.coffee | ||
page-router-store.coffee | ||
page-router.cjsx | ||
token-auth-api.coffee | ||
token-auth-page.cjsx | ||
welcome-page.cjsx |